The Type 1 Diabetes Score in 75076, Pottsboro, Texas is 59 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
81.19 percent of the population in 75076 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 59.16 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 14.83 percent of the residents in 75076 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.93 members with about 2.26 cars available per household.
An estimate of 87.66 percent of the residents in 75076 has some form of health insurance. 31.76 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 70.84 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 75076 would have to travel an average of 10.25 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Baylor Scott And White Surgical Hospital At Sherma .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 75076, Pottsboro, Texas.

As of , an estimate of 8,592 residents live in 75076 with a median age of 47.0 years. 18.07 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 19.12 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 37.44 percent of the residents in 75076 is currently married, and 21.98 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 75076 is $6,596.25.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 75076 is approximately $1,043. The median household spends about 15.81 percent of their income on housing.

Type 1 Diabetes is a chronic condition in which the pancreas produces little to no insulin. This requires individuals to carefully monitor their blood sugar levels, administer insulin injections or use an insulin pump, and manage their diet and exercise to maintain stable blood sugar levels. Access to quality healthcare is crucial for individuals with Type 1 Diabetes to receive regular check-ups, monitor their condition, and receive necessary medications and supplies.
